Took the family to see "The Two Emperors" exhibit. This is a small selection of items from Chinese Emperors burial sites. The objects were amazing. The terracotta soldiers, life size figures of a general, some lesser ranked military men, archers, cavalry men plus a life size teracotta horse were superbly detailed and had such presence that I could almost see them breathing. Then there were the 1/3 sized figures of musicians, cavalry, animals such as goats, pigs, sheep with equally beautiful details. If this exhibition comes to your city it is very worthwhile culturally and artistically to visit.
